You have to know that there is (at least), two traps with the c mount : CS mount and not C mount (same mount but a different register), and C mount lenses with a too large rear mount, so you can't thread them deeply enough in the adapter (fot mFT, or Nex).
It's fixable...or not. _________________ "Plonger les choses dans la lumière, c'est les plonger dans l'infini" Léonard De Vinci

like Phenix jc said, many cine lenses.
for c mount, there are lenses for 8mm cine vedio and 16mm video. in APSC be sure you get 16mm video lenses.
8mm video lenses will vignete very deep, for sample some Zeiss Tevidon lenses.
About your Fujinon.
since many c mount variants, the register different tooo, adpter sometime not match in infinity, maybe just slightle past infinity or not reach infinity. I experience this with my Cosmicar 75/1,4, so I add a seal tape ( usually being used for faucet). it works _________________ nex5, Olympus EPM1, yashica half 14, Canon eos 650 want to see samples of mine? please click My lenses
